#a532db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a532db is composed of 64.7% red, 19.6%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.7% cyan, 77.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 280.8 degrees, a saturation of 70.1% and a lightness of 52.7%. #a532db color hex could be obtained by blending #ff64ff with #4b00b7.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

Shades and Tints of #a532db

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09020c is the darkest color, while #fdfafe is the lightest one.
